1967 Barracuda Formula S 383 daily driver build

Took it out to the drag strip with our local car club that rents the track and this is the final year that’s going to happen. The Barracuda ran great, I didn’t have any mechanical issues. I made a 1st pass thru the mufflers the pulled the pipes off. It was the slowest run was with the exhaust on the car. I never added my electronic ignition so I was still running points. If I were to really want to run good at the track a converter is what it really needs. I could’t stall it up more than 1700-1800 before it pushed it thru the beams. I tried a few passes stalled up at 1200 then just hit it at the light but it kind of coughed a little using that method. I ended up with the best pass of 12.88 @ 107.9 with a 1.96 60’.
